OUR Yorkshire Farm star Amanda Owen got candid about a medical emergency involving one of her children whilst on the farm. In a chat with Times Radio, Amanda revealed the shock incident which occurred before Christmas.
She highlighted how dangerous farm life can be, stating: "Three weeks before Christmas, we had another medical emergency on the farm." And that was a scary one whereby one of the children was taken ill and that involved a helicopter coming, the air ambulance coming to pick us up." The star went on to say: "People say it must be amazing living rural, living the way you do.
That's one of the drawbacks." Amanda, 48, has nine children with ex-husband Clive - Raven, 21, Reuben, 19, Miles, 16, Edith, 14, Violet, 12, Sidney, 11, Annas, nine Clemmy, seven, and Nancy, six.
